Technology
Can We Really Prevent Hacks in Crypto Exchanges?
Can We Really Prevent Hacks in Crypto Exchanges?
As the world of cryptocurrencies continues to expand, so does the importance of securing the platforms that facilitate these digital assets. Crypto exchanges, in particular, hold the keys to a significant amount of user assets, making them a prime target for hackers. This article explores effective strategies and best practices that crypto exchanges can adopt to prevent hacking.
Implement Robust Authentication Mechanisms
The first line of defense for any crypto exchange is the implementation of strong authentication mechanisms. Two-Factor Authentication (2FA), biometric authentication, and IP whitelisting are essential tools that can significantly enhance security.
Two-Factor Authentication (2FA)
Enabling 2FA adds an extra layer of security by requiring users to provide an additional piece of information beyond their password, such as a unique code generated via an authenticator app or SMS verification. This significantly reduces the risk of unauthorized access to user accounts.
Biometric Authentication
Integrating biometric authentication methods, such as fingerprint or facial recognition, provides an additional layer of security by ensuring that only the account owner can access their account. This method adds both security and convenience for users.
IP Whitelisting
Allowing users to whitelist specific IP addresses can further restrict access to authorized locations. IP whitelisting ensures that only requests coming from trusted sources can access the exchange, adding an extra layer of protection.
Regularly Update and Patch Software
Software vulnerabilities are often targeted by hackers. Staying up-to-date with security patches and software updates is crucial for protecting against potential exploitation. This includes:
Operating Systems
Regular updates and patches for operating systems should be a priority. Hackers often exploit known vulnerabilities, so keeping the underlying system up-to-date is essential.
Cryptocurrency Wallets
Implement the latest security updates for cryptocurrency wallets to protect user funds. Ensuring wallet software is up-to-date can prevent theft or loss of funds due to known vulnerabilities.
Third-Party Integrations
Regularly updating and patching third-party software or plugins used by the exchange is crucial. Any external integration should be verified for security updates to prevent unauthorized access or breaches.
Utilize Cold Storage for Assets
Storing a significant portion of user assets in offline cold storage wallets is a crucial security measure. Cold storage wallets are not connected to the internet, making them less susceptible to hacking attempts. By utilizing cold storage, exchanges can minimize potential damage in case of a breach. It is also important to keep a sufficient amount of funds in hot wallets, which are connected to the internet, for daily operations, but ensuring that these funds are protected by additional security measures.
Conduct Regular Security Audits and Penetration Testing
To identify vulnerabilities and potential weaknesses in the system, crypto exchanges should conduct regular security audits and penetration testing. These tests involve authorized attempts to exploit system vulnerabilities to uncover potential security flaws. By proactively identifying and addressing these weaknesses, exchanges can strengthen their security posture.
Engage Third-Party Security Firms
It is beneficial to engage third-party security firms to conduct these audits and penetration tests. An external perspective can provide valuable insights and ensure that any vulnerabilities are addressed by experts in the field.
Secure Communication Channels
Crypto exchanges should prioritize secure communication channels to protect sensitive user information. This includes:
SSL Certificates
Implement Secure Socket Layer (SSL) certificates to encrypt data transmitted between users and the exchange website. This ensures that any sensitive data is transmitted securely and cannot be intercepted by unauthorized parties.
Encrypted Messaging
Utilize encrypted messaging platforms to secure internal communication within the exchange. This prevents eavesdropping and data breaches, ensuring that sensitive information remains secure.
Establish a Response Plan
Despite implementing stringent security measures, crypto exchanges should always be prepared for potential security breaches. Establishing a comprehensive incident response plan that outlines the steps to be taken in case of a security incident is crucial. The response plan should include:
Internal Notification
Procedures for informing relevant internal teams about the security breach. Prompt action can prevent the situation from escalating.
User Notification
How and when to notify users about the breach and any actions they should take. Transparency with users can build trust and improve user satisfaction.
Investigation and Recovery
Steps to investigate the breach, assess the impact, and recover compromised assets. A thorough investigation can help prevent future incidents.
Communication
An external communication strategy to maintain transparency and rebuild trust with users. Clear and effective communication can minimize loss of trust and maintain user confidence.
Conclusion
As the popularity of cryptocurrencies continues to grow, so does the importance of securing these platforms. By implementing robust authentication mechanisms, regularly updating software, utilizing cold storage, conducting security audits, securing communication channels, and establishing a response plan, crypto exchanges can significantly reduce the risk of hacking incidents. Security should always be a top priority for both the exchange and its users.
-
The UKs Consideration of Joining the Manhattan Project: An Insight into the Historical Context
The UKs Consideration of Joining the Manhattan Project: An Insight into the Hist
-
Understanding Enum Classes in Java: A Comprehensive Guide
Understanding Enum Classes in Java: A Comprehensive Guide Javas enum (short for